🇺🇸

Sharon

10

July 2023

We booked the Dirham Suite for four adults on a walking trip to the Cotswolds. The main bedroom had a beautiful view overlooking the water - could not ask for more in this department. The location is excellent. The fish & chips restaurant below us was busy, but we never experienced any noise issues. Breakfast is ordered using a menu which you hang on the door each evening, The selections were good, and the food was delivered hot and on time. There is no staff on site, but we had no problems following the provided instructions to access the room. We enjoyed sitting by the large windows overlooking the water and enjoying an early morning cup of tea. Both rooms were adequately sized for our party of four adults. The beds were comfortable and the place was very clean. We would definitely stay again.

Frequently Asked Questions - Old Bank Rooms

At what times are check-in and check-out at Old Bank Rooms?

Old Bank Rooms accommodates check-ins starting from 04:00 PM and ending at 09:30 PM. The rooms should be vacated by 10:00 AM.
